Electric Panel Wiring in Utah County, UT
Electric panel wiring services involve installing, upgrading, or repairing the electrical panels that distribute power throughout a home. This service covers a variety of projects, including replacing outdated panels, adding circuits for new appliances or room additions, and ensuring the wiring meets current electrical standards. Property owners often seek this service to improve safety, enhance electrical capacity, or prepare a home for modern electrical demands, such as smart home systems or high-energy appliances.
Before requesting electric panel wiring services, homeowners should understand the current condition of their existing electrical system and any specific needs for their property. It’s helpful to know if there have been frequent circuit breaker trips, signs of electrical wear, or plans for future upgrades. Clarifying the scope of work and any existing electrical issues can ensure the project addresses both immediate safety concerns and long-term electrical requirements effectively.

Electric Panel Wiring Questions
What is electric panel wiring? Electric panel wiring involves connecting the main electrical panel to the home’s circuits, ensuring safe and efficient power distribution throughout the property.
When should electric panel wiring be upgraded? Upgrades are recommended when adding new circuits, replacing an outdated panel, or addressing electrical issues to meet current safety standards.
What types of projects require electric panel wiring services? Projects include installing new panels, upgrading existing ones, or re-routing wiring during renovations or electrical system improvements.
Why is proper wiring important for electric panels? Proper wiring ensures reliable power delivery, reduces the risk of electrical faults, and helps prevent potential fire hazards in the property.
